Weather update and forecast for December 10 across India
KEY TAKEAWAYS
- A cyclonic circulation persists over east Bangladesh, influencing eastern weather conditions.
- Western disturbances continue to affect North India, with another weak system expected on December 13.
- Light rain is likely over Tamil Nadu, Kerala, and the Andaman and Nicobar Islands.
- Fog intensity will vary, with dense fog in Northeast India and shallow fog across parts of Uttar Pradesh and Bihar.
The weather system over the country:
A cyclonic circulation is over east Bangladesh.
A western disturbance is seen as a cyclonic circulation over north Pakistan and adjoining areas.
A fresh feeble western disturbance is likely to approach the western Himalayas on December 13.

The sub-tropical jet stream, with core winds of around 110 knots at 12.6 km above mean sea level, is prevailing over the plains of Northwest India.
Weather Activity in the last 24 hours:
During the last 24 hours, light rain occurred over Tamil Nadu, Kerala, and the Andaman and Nicobar Islands.
Moderate fog occurred in isolated pockets of Northeast India.
Shallow fog occurred in parts of east Uttar Pradesh and Bihar.
Forecast for the next 24 hours:
During the next 24 hours, light rain may occur over Tamil Nadu, Kerala, and the Andaman and Nicobar Islands.
Dense fog may occur in isolated pockets of Northeast India.
Shallow fog is possible in parts of east Uttar Pradesh and Bihar.
